Importance of Calibration Records
Calibration records document the history of measurements and adjustments made to equipment. They provide a clear trail of maintenance activities, ensuring that instruments are operating accurately and consistently over time. This is vital for:
Quality Assurance Ensuring products meet required specifications.
Compliance Meeting regulatory standards and industry requirements.
Accuracy Guaranteeing reliable data and results.
Key Elements of Maintenance
1. Regular Calibration Equipment should undergo regular calibration based on manufacturer recommendations or regulatory guidelines. This involves adjusting and verifying the accuracy of instruments against known standards.
2. Documentation Detailed records should be maintained for each calibration, including dates, personnel involved, calibration methods, results before and after calibration, and any adjustments made.
3. Audit Trails Audit trails provide a chronological record of all activities related to equipment calibration and maintenance. They help trace the history of changes and ensure accountability.
Managing Calibration Processes
1. Scheduled Calibrations Establish a schedule for regular calibrations based on equipment type, usage frequency, and criticality to operations.
2. Qualified Personnel Calibration should be performed by trained and qualified personnel using calibrated standards and procedures approved by relevant authorities.
3. Calibration Procedures Standard operating procedures (SOPs) should outline step-by-step instructions for conducting calibrations, including acceptance criteria and tolerance limits.
4. Traceability Ensure traceability of calibration standards to national or international standards, maintaining the accuracy and reliability of measurements.
